There is no linkage it is all hydraulic. Here are some part numbers to help you out!

12570806 - Z06 Flywheel/Clutch Package LS6
12571611 - LS2 GM Flywheel
24236500 - LS7 GM Clutch
15748078 - 5-Speed Truck Cross Member, bolt right up on my 02
15706041 - Brake Pedal Pad

Might want on of these too! 26072994 - Manual Transmission Steering Column Cover

You will also need a slave from a corvette or have a custom hydraulic line made.
